Out first port of call was Labadee, Haiti, this is one of Royal Caribbean’s private islands as they call it , not that it is an island just a part of an island! I have never been to Labadee so had no idea what to expect and to be honest it wasn’t somewhere I was particularly excited to visit but how wrong was I! This was my favourite port of the whole itinerary! Labadee is very lush and green, it isn’t somewhere to visit if you are after history or sightseeing but if you enjoy the beach and activities this is the one for you! We disembarked in the morning, no queues at all and unfortunately it was cloudy and drizzly but the sun soon came out. when you disembark there are huge signs with arrows pointing to where you want to go, there’s the beach, a small waterpark in the sea which is made up of inflatables, there is a zip line, jet skis and a waterslide. We headed over to the area of the beach where the small waterpark is located and set up for the day. There is no extra charge for sunbeds. Royal Caribbean have beach bars set up where you can use your sea pass and a buffet bbq restaurant area for your lunch so no need to take any cash with you, everything is included which I thought was fantastic! You will need cash for the local trinket shops, and the activities such as the waterpark and zip line can be pre booked onboard.We went swimming in the sea, sunbathed, ate and drank which is my perfect day! If you love a beach excursion, which is free then this will be your favourite port of call!
